Why researchers are exploring light-based support for mood
Researchers are interested in light-based interventions for mood because light affects more than the surface of the skin. Different forms of light exposure can influence circadian timing, alertness, sleep pressure, and nervous-system signaling. In the red and near-infrared range, photobiomodulation is being studied for how it may interact with cellular energy systems, especially in tissues with high energy demand like the brain.
That does not mean every red light device is automatically a “mental health device.” It means there is a biologically plausible reason scientists are asking whether certain wavelengths, doses, and treatment patterns could support mood-related outcomes in some people.
Clinical interest has focused especially on transcranial photobiomodulation, where light is directed toward the head using carefully designed protocols. Early reviews and small trials have reported promising signals, but the field still needs larger, better-standardized studies before firm conclusions can be made. How red light therapy may relate to mood-support pathways
Much of the discussion around mood support starts with mitochondria. Photobiomodulation is commonly described as interacting with cellular energy production, especially through mitochondrial pathways. In simple terms, researchers are exploring whether light exposure in the right wavelengths may help support ATP production and cellular efficiency in targeted tissues.
Several proposed mood-relevant mechanisms are frequently discussed in the literature:
- Cellular energy support: brain tissue has high energy demands, so even small changes in metabolic efficiency may matter.
- Nitric oxide signaling and circulation: light may influence blood flow and tissue oxygenation, which are relevant to brain function.
- Neuroinflammatory balance: some studies explore whether photobiomodulation may affect inflammatory signaling that overlaps with mood-related research.
- Circadian alignment: better timing, better sleep, and more stable daily rhythms often support better mood regulation.

What the current evidence actually says
The evidence base is encouraging, but still developing. Reviews of transcranial photobiomodulation have found that the approach appears generally well tolerated and potentially helpful for depressive symptoms in some study populations, while also emphasizing major limitations such as small sample sizes, varied devices, inconsistent dosing, and differing outcome measures. A 2023 review on photobiomodulation for major depressive disorder describes the treatment as potentially effective but not yet definitive.
That nuance is important. Promising does not mean proven. It means the field has enough signal to justify ongoing investigation.
More recently, a randomized sham-controlled trial published on PubMed found that a self-administered wearable transcranial protocol appeared feasible and well tolerated, but the dosage used did not produce a clear antidepressant effect. Interestingly, the study did report improvement in sleep quality, which matters because sleep and mood often move together.
There is also broader literature showing that light exposure influences circadian rhythms, sleep, alertness, and mood regulation more generally. Set realistic expectations before you start
If someone is exploring red light therapy for mood support, the healthiest mindset is to expect gradual support, not dramatic overnight change. Even in areas where light-based interventions are being studied, results tend to depend on regular use, appropriate timing, device quality, and the person’s broader lifestyle context.
In practice, realistic expectations usually look like this:
- You may notice routine-related benefits before emotional ones, such as feeling more consistent, relaxed, or better structured in your day.
- Sleep improvements may matter as much as direct mood changes.
- Stress resilience and recovery can influence how you feel emotionally over time.
- Red light therapy works best as part of a wider wellness plan, not as a standalone solution.
This is especially true if mood challenges are tied to burnout, poor sleep hygiene, a chaotic schedule, or inconsistent daylight exposure. For some people, the real value of a panel is that it creates a repeatable 10- to 20-minute pause in the day—something calming, structured, and easier to stick with than a more complicated routine.

Mood, sleep, and circadian rhythm are closely connected
One reason red light therapy for mood gets attention is that mood and sleep are deeply linked. Poor sleep can amplify irritability, mental fatigue, low motivation, and stress sensitivity. Better sleep does not solve every emotional struggle, but it often improves the baseline you are working from.
That is why some of the most meaningful mood-related benefits may be indirect. If a red light routine helps you create a steadier bedtime pattern, reduce overstimulation before sleep, or become more consistent with self-care, that can support emotional regulation over time.
Research on light and circadian biology also helps explain why the broader light environment matters. Daytime light exposure, nighttime light hygiene, and schedule regularity all affect how the brain organizes sleep and alertness. Important mental health caveats and safety boundaries
It is essential to separate wellness support from mental health treatment. If someone is dealing with persistent depression, severe anxiety, trauma symptoms, panic, suicidal thoughts, or major functional decline, self-directed device use should not replace professional care.
Red light therapy may be explored as a supportive routine alongside appropriate medical or mental health guidance, but it should not be framed as a substitute for therapy, medication management, or crisis support when those are needed.
Before starting, it is also wise to consider:
- whether you are sensitive to light exposure
- whether headaches or overstimulation are triggered by bright devices
- whether your routine timing may interfere with sleep rather than support it
- whether you are adding too many changes at once to judge what is helping

Frequently asked questions about red light therapy for mood
Can red light therapy treat depression?
No home device should be described as a guaranteed treatment for depression. Current research suggests photobiomodulation may be promising in some settings, especially in carefully studied transcranial approaches, but the evidence is still developing and should not replace professional care.
Is red light therapy better used in the morning or evening for mood?
That depends on the person and the goal. Morning use may fit an energy or routine-building goal, while evening use may support a calmer wind-down. Because light timing can influence alertness and sleep, consistency and self-observation matter.
How long should I try a routine before judging it?
A short trial rarely tells the full story. A few weeks of regular use, alongside notes on sleep, stress, and energy, gives a more realistic picture than a few scattered sessions.
